Griffith Announces $709,867 HHS Grant to Virginia Tech

The U.S.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) has awarded Virginia Tech, based in Blacksburg, Virginia, a $709,867 grant. The funding supports research into metabolic disease. U.S. Congressman Morgan Griffith (R-VA) issued the following statement: “Obesity and Type 2 Diabetes are two of the most prevalent types of metabolic diseases that impact millions of Americans. “This HHS grant for more than $709,000 helps Virginia Tech study in greater detail metabolic diseases.” BACKGROUND The HHS office responsible for this grant is the National Institute of Diabetes and Digestive and Kidney Diseases. As a member of the House Committee on Energy and Commerce, Congressman Griffith serves as the Chairman of the Health Subcommittee. ###
